Joyplus M10PQ tablet features a Pixel Qi sunlight readable display

At first glance the Joyplus M10PQ looks a lot like other cheap Chinese tablets. It has a 10 inch, 1280 x 800 pixel display, 512MB of RAM, 4GB of storage, and a 1 GHz ARM Cortex-A8 single core processor. But then you dim the backlight and the Joyplus M10Q’s one special feature stands out. The […]

Acer unveils Aspire Timeline Ultra M3 ultrabook with discrete graphics

Acer is adding a new thin and light laptop with a 15 inch display to its line of ultrabooks. The Acer Aspire Timeline Ultra M3 features an Intel Core i-series processor and NVIDIA GeForce GT640M graphics. The laptop measures about 0.8 inches thick, but has space for an optional DVD drive.
